Hey there, I've got an 83' Ranger 2.3L 4x4 I'm restoring right now. I just had the timing belt, camshaft seal, front main seal, fuel filter, and a fresh oil change done. Ever since I got this work done, the truck has been idling high and when I shut the truck off, it continues to sputter and act like it's wanting to keep firing.

I drove this truck from San Diego to East Tennessee without a single problem last week. The Carburetor is dialed in pretty good. I'm gonna guess that the timing is too advanced now since I got that work done. Just wanted to ask and see if my guess is right.
